Шаблон:Chembox (Benzene)chromium tricarbonyl is an organometallic compound with the formula Шаблон:Nowrap. This yellow crystalline solid compound is soluble in common nonpolar organic solvents. The molecule adopts a geometry known as “piano stool” because of the planar arrangement of the aryl group and the presence of three CO ligands as "legs" on the chromium-bond axis.[1]

Preparation

(Benzene)tricarbonylchromium was first reported in 1957 by Fischer and Öfele, who prepared the compound by the carbonylation of bis(benzene)chromium.[2] They obtained mainly chromium carbonyl (Cr(CO)Шаблон:Sub) and traces of Cr(CШаблон:SubHШаблон:Sub)(CO)Шаблон:Sub. The synthesis was optimized through the reaction of Cr(CO)Шаблон:Sub and Cr(CШаблон:SubHШаблон:Sub)Шаблон:Sub. For commercial purposes, a reaction of Cr(CO)Шаблон:Sub and benzene is used:

Cr(CO)Шаблон:Sub + CШаблон:SubHШаблон:Sub → Cr(CШаблон:SubHШаблон:Sub)(CO)Шаблон:Sub + 3 CO

Applications

Complexes of the type (Arene)Cr(CO)3 have been well investigated as reagents in organic synthesis..[3] The aromatic ring of (benzene)tricarbonylchromium is substantially more electrophilic than benzene itself, allowing it to undergo nucleophilic addition reactions.[4]

It is also more acidic, undergoing lithiation upon treatment with n-butyllithium. The resulting organolithium compound can then be used as a nucleophile in various reactions, for example, with trimethylsilyl chloride:

(Benzene)tricarbonylchromium is a useful catalyst for the hydrogenation of 1,3-dienes. The product alkene results from 1,4-addition of hydrogen. The complex does not hydrogenate isolated double bonds.
